Quebrada Quichuaran
Quebrada Quichuaran is a stream in Ancash, Peru and has an elevation of 2,696 metres. Quebrada Quichuaran is situated nearby to the locality Huamancayán, as well as near the village Cotoraca.| Tap on a place to explore it |
